Daily driven 92 Honda Civic

This car has been my passion since 2001! I have replaced/repaired/upgraded just about everything on the car. There is not a single bolt that has not been touched by my hands. Everything on this car was chosen and built to achieve the ability to have a street legal/dependable daily driven track beast. Trying to keep it as stock looking as possible. Although the roll cage and 13" rotors kinda ruin it. For 2009 I now have a front splitter and rear wing too. So the 'sleeper' look is definatly long gone......

Former P1Auto in Charlotte did the turbo install and tune.

Full Race Stage I GT (non-AC)
GT28RS (Disco) with T3 hot housing
B18C1
81.5mm
Stock sleeves and crank
Stock cams and gears
Stock TB
750cc
AEM EMS
Eagle rods
9:1 Mahle pistons
Toda valve springs
ATS Carbon Clutch
USDM P73 tranny
P73 head with very, very mid port job
Victory X intake manifold

-ITR 5-lug
-Tein Flex's 12k/14k
-Stop-Tech ST-40's
-Traction bars, ASR rear brace, ITR rear sway
-Custom exhaust by Kelvin (who does all the header/exhaust work for Hendrick’s Nextel Cup cars)

My top speed is just over 150 at VIR . I’m running straight waste gate (~8psi) on the track.

1st turbo build pic.
I had the intercooler black anodized for a nice stealth look.

 


Since then I had to upgrade to a full width radiator which required repositioning the waste gate. Full-Race/P1 worked out a nice deal to switch the manifold out with their non-AC kit.
